Jens Ohlsson’s Licentiate Seminar
On March 9, 2015 our colleague Jens Ohlsson has defended successfully his Licentiate Thesis entitled: “Supporting Business Process Improvement Initiatives by Prioritizing and Categorizing Business Processes”. Modern Techniques for Successful IT Project Management
Shang Gao from Zhongnan University of Economics and Law, China and Lazar Rusu from Stockholm University, Sweden are the editors of a recently published book by IGI Global that is entitled “Modern Techniques for Successful IT Project Management”. IEEE Conference on Bioinformatics and Biomedicine (BIBM) in Belfast
Jing Zhao and Aron Henriksson attended the IEEE International Conference on Bioinformatics and Biomedicine (BIBM) in Belfast, UK on November 2-5, 2014. The scientific program this year consisted of 111 papers, including two regular papers from DSV. 6th International Symposium on Semantic Mining in Biomedicine (SMBM 2014)
Maria Skeppstedt and Claudia Ehrentraut went to Aveiro, Portugal to attend the 6th International Symposium on Semantic Mining in Biomedicine (6th-7th October). SMBM aims to bring together researchers from text and data mining in biomedicine, medical, bio- and chemoinformatics, and researchers from biomedical ontology design and engineering.
